Development Timeline

Majan's journey as a burgeoning district is marked by several notable phases:

  • Early Planning and Vision (2000s): The initial concept for Majan dates back to the early 2000s. Strategically positioned on the Dubai-Al Ain Road, it was envisioned as a mixed-use community to accommodate the rapidly expanding population.
  • Groundbreaking Developments (Mid-2000s): As Dubai's real estate landscape began to take shape, Majan started attracting attention. The Dubai Land Department and private developers laid the foundation for residential, commercial, and recreational projects.
  • Investment Surge (2010s): Around 2014, a significant influx of investment marked a turning point for Majan. Developers like Deyaar Development launched several projects, leading to increased construction activity and infrastructural improvements.
  • Current Developments and Future Projects (2020s): Presently, Majan is undergoing continuous transformation with several projects in the pipeline. Developers are focusing on luxury developments, which promise a unique blend of lifestyle and investment opportunities.

This timeline provides a roadmap reflecting Majan's transitions, helping interested parties grasp current market dynamics and future potential.

Market Saturation Risks

One of the first red flags investors should be wary of in Majan is the potential for market saturation. As more developers flock to the area, eager to harness the burgeoning demand for housing and commercial spaces, the risk of oversupply looms large.

This influx can lead to multiple issues:

  • Price Decline: When supply outstrips demand, property prices could take a nosedive, leaving investors holding the bag.
  • Competition: With numerous properties vying for attention, the competition could drive marketing and development costs up, squeezing profit margins.
  • Tenant Rent Challenges: A surplus of available rentals can result in lower occupancy rates, driving rents down, ultimately affecting revenue generation for landlords.

Investors would do well to keep an eye on local absorption rates and demographic trends, which can provide insight into whether the demand is likely to keep pace with supply. Closely monitoring urban planning announcements and alignment with infrastructure projects can also offer clues about the future health of the market.

Regulatory Environment

Equally critical is understanding the regulatory landscape surrounding property investment in Majan. The laws and regulations governing real estate can be as intricate as a spider's web. Potential investors need to be aware of:

  • Zoning Laws: These local laws dictate what can or cannot be built in certain areas, affecting everything from property types to heights and densities. An uninformed investment could hit a brick wall if a project's zoning doesn’t align with the intended use.
  • Ownership Rights: Laws may vary significantly depending on whether the property is classified as freehold or leasehold. Understanding ownership implications in these categories is vital for strategic planning.
  • Tax Regulations: Property taxes and potential incentives for investors can vary from one locality to another, making it imperative to familiarize oneself with the financial nuances.
